[Bug 1403472] [NEW] fails to start in trusty - missing package dependency

Launchpad Bug Tracker 1403472 at bugs.launchpad.net
Wed Dec 17 12:40:13 UTC 2014


You have been subscribed to a public bug by Rolf Leggewie (r0lf):

The smc package in trusty is faulty.  It needs to declare a dependency
on the ttf-dejavu-core package.  If the package is not installed, the
program fails to start.

Vivid is not affected since this problem was fixed in Debian in

smc (1.9+git20121121-1.2) unstable; urgency=medium

  * Non-maintainer upload.
  * Fix "/usr/share/games/smc/gui/font/default_bold.ttf does not exist"
    (Closes: #758427):
     - smc-data needs to depend on fonts-dejavu-core
     - update smc-data.links to the fonts in this package and not in the
       transitional package ttf-dejavu-core
  * Fix "desktop file category key is incomplete". Applying patch from Markus
    Koschany, but omitting the character name as it could be a trademark.
    (Closes: #738030)

 -- Tobias Frost <tobi at debian.org>  Tue, 19 Aug 2014 10:08:44 +0000

SRU TEST CASE

Install smc in a trusty environment that does NOT have the  ttf-dejavu-
core package installed. Run smc from the command line.  The program
aborts with an error about missing fonts.  Now install said package and
things will go fine.

Regression potential

None.  The program currently fails to start if the fonts are missing.
This is fixed by adding the package to the depends for smc-data.

** Affects: smc (Ubuntu)
     Importance: Undecided
         Status: New


** Tags: trusty
-- 
fails to start in trusty - missing package dependency
https://bugs.launchpad.net/bugs/1403472
You received this bug notification because you are a member of Ubuntu Sponsors Team, which is subscribed to the bug report.



More information about the Ubuntu-sponsors mailing list